Hearts of Oak legend, Bernard Dong Bortey believes Laryea Kingston has the potential to become Black Stars head trainer.
Kingston, in his debut game as a professional coach, led the Black Starlets to record a 5-1 win over Ivory Coast in the WAFU Zone B U17 Africa Cup of Nations opener on Wednesday.
Goals from Godfred Sarpong, Harve Gbafa, Mark Kagawa Mensah and Joseph Narbi’s brace ensured the Black Starlets cruised to an emphatic victory on Wednesday.
Speaking in an interview, the Ghana football legend disclosed that Laryea has what it takes to lead the Black Stars.
Laryea Kingston can coach the Black Stars ‘hands down’. Is not about giving it to the former players but the one who is ready and has done it before,” he told Mothers FM.
“I believe that Laryea can coach the Black Stars hands down when given to him because he has transformed the national U17 team,” he added.
The Black Starlets will next Benin in their second game of the competition. The Ghana U17 are aiming to secure qualification to the U17 Africa Cup of Nations for the first time in seven years.
The last time Ghana participated in the AFCON was back in 2017.
